Brief summary
Our aim is to access whether we can achieve equivalent pregnancy rates by the addition of six doses of luteal support with recLH after agonist triggering for IVF cycles in the absence of OHSS.
Detailed description
Whether pregnancy outcome after GnRH-agonist triggering could be improved by adding luteal recLH support plus progesterone, compared to that observed after ovulation triggering with HCG in GnRH antagonist stimulated cycles.
